How do desert plants survive in extreme conditions? Desert plants are masters of adaption when it comes to surviving the barren circumstances in their native area. Long periods of heat and drought meant they had to adapt to a life with minimal nutrients and water. MyPalmShop will explain some of these adaptations that desert plants have developed to survive the barren desert circumstances. Minimal amounts of water One of the most important adaptations is their ability to survive with minimal amounts of water. Many desert plants have deep roots, which allows them to absorb water from the deeper layers. Other desert plants have small leaves or no leaves at all, so they do not lose water through vaporization. How to care for Howea forsteriana: tips for beginners Howea forsteriana, also known as Kentia palm, is a popular indoor plant that is known for its elegant looks and air purifying characteristics. This plant is easily maintained and can be kept indoors and outdoors (although, always bring it inside during winter). MyPalmShop can offer several tips to starters that would like to care for their Howea forsteriana. Light and location Howea forsteriana loves clear but indirect light. A window at the east, west or north is very suitable. Avoid direct sunlight, as this might cause sunburn. Howea forsteriana is well suited for low-light locations, and thus suitable for many spots in your interior. Providing Water Howea forsteriana requires regular watering, but avoid soaking its soil. Origin of Fargesia bamboo Fargesia bamboo originates from the mountainous areas of China and Tibet, where it grows on altitudes from 1800 to 4200 metres. Origin of Dicksonia antarctica Dicksonia antarctica is an evergreen fern (although its leaves will die off with -5 degrees) that originates in South East Australia, particularly on the island of Tasmania. It is one of the oldest plant species still around and can reach ages of 500 years or older. The soft tree fern can reach a height of 10 metres tall with an impressive trunk and gorgeous, long leaves of up to two metres long (although in Australia they can reach up to four metres).
